Manchester City are reportedly planning to beat Real Madrid to the signing of Borussia Dortmund goalscorer Erling Haaland in the summer.

According to The Athletic, Manchester City are ready to up the ante in their pursuit of Erling Haaland as they hope to convince the Borussia Dortmund striker to snub Real Madrid in favour of a move to Etihad in the summer.

One of the most prolific strikers in the game currently, Haaland is widely expected to leave Dortmund in the summer when his €75 million release clause comes into effect. Top clubs across Europe are lining up to sign him up at the end of the season, with Chelsea, Manchester United, Barcelona, Paris Saint-Germain all interested, along with Manchester City and Real Madrid.

Manchester City signed Julian Alvarez from River Plate on the January transfer deadline day before loaning him out to his former club for the rest of the season. Despite the addition of the Argentine prodigy, the Cityzens remain in the market for another prolific striker, considering that they failed to replace Sergio Aguero in the summer of last year.

Gabriel Jesus has done fairly well this season but has been more effective in his new role on the right side rather than playing through the middle. Pep Guardiola’s side has still managed to do exceedingly well, utilising Kevin De Bruyne, Bernardo Silva, Phil Foden in the false-nine role, but need an infallible goalscorer to take the next step in their pursuit of European glory.

Having chased Harry Kane throughout the summer last year, Manchester City have shifted their focus to Haaland now and have made him a top priority. However, they are set to face intense competition from Real Madrid, who have also been pushing to land the Norwegian international.

Real Madrid are on the verge of completing the capture of Kylian Mbappe on a free transfer, having agreed a contract with the Frenchman already. But with Gareth Bale and Eden Hazard likely to leave at the end of the season, the Frenchman could be utilised in the wide role while Los Blancos look for a marquee striker to take over from the ageing Karim Benzema in the centre-forward position.

Given Haaland’s exploits for Dortmund over the past couple of years, the 21-year-old becomes very much an appealing target for president Florentino Perez as he looks to build another Galactico strikeforce consisting of Haaland, Mbappe and Vinicius Junior. And, as per the report, the Norwegian himself prefers a move to Real Madrid.

However, Manchester City hope to convince Haaland to change his stance and lure him to the Etihad Stadium. The chance of playing for Guardiola is certain to appeal, while the Mancunian giants are guaranteed to challenge for trophies year after year. So, it will be interesting to see if Haaland decides to snub Real Madrid in favour of a switch to the Premier League champions.
